Timeline: 60 Days to Success

Week 1-2: Define Objectives and Budget

  • Objectives: Gather input from stakeholders to clarify goals.
  • Budget: Determine a budget per person. A typical range for a corporate retreat is $250-$400/person/day, including lodging, meals, and activities.

Week 3: Venue Research and Selection

  • Research Venues: Compile a list of potential venues based on your budget and location.
  • Site Visits: If possible, schedule site visits to assess suitability.

Week 4: Finalize Venue and Accommodation

  • Book Venue: Secure your venue with a contract. Aim to confirm by day 30.
  • Room Blocks: Reserve room blocks for overnight stays. Request a block early to secure the best rates.

Week 5: Plan Activities and Catering

  • Activities: Choose team-building activities and leisure options that align with your objectives.
  • Catering: Work with the venue to finalize food and beverage options.

Week 6: Logistics and Vendor Coordination

  • Transportation: Arrange transportation from the airport to the venue.
  • AV Needs: Confirm AV requirements with the venue.

Week 7: Finalize Agenda and Communication

  • Agenda: Create a detailed agenda for the offsite, including breaks and activities.
  • Communication: Send out the agenda and logistics to all attendees.

Week 8: Last-Minute Checks and Follow-Up

  • Confirmations: Double-check all bookings and vendor arrangements.
  • Reminders: Send a reminder email one week before the offsite.

Budget Breakdown for a 30-Person Offsite

| Category | Estimated Cost | Percentage of Total | |------------------|-----------------|---------------------| | Venue | $3,000 - $6,000 | 40% | | Food & Beverage | $2,250 - $4,500 | 25% | | Activities | $1,500 - $3,000 | 15% | | Transportation | $1,500 - $2,500 | 15% | | Contingency | $300 - $600 | 5% | | Total | $8,550 - $16,600 | 100% |

Risk Mitigation: What Could Go Wrong?

  1. Venue Cancellation: Ensure you have a clear cancellation policy and confirm bookings with a contract.
  2. Weather Issues: Have a backup plan for outdoor activities.
  3. Low Engagement: Choose activities that cater to different personalities—mix high-energy with low-key options.
